updated on Thu Jan 19 16:10:29 UTC 2012
[aur-mirror.git] / pdcurses / PKGBUILD
blob646e051efc904652df382f910936558553b0324b
1 # Maintainer: Serge Ziryukin <ftrvxmtrx@gmail.com>
2 pkgname=pdcurses
3 pkgver=3.4
4 pkgrel=3
5 pkgdesc="cross-platform (DOS, OS/2, Win32, X11 and SDL) curses implementation"
6 arch=(i686 x86_64)
7 url="http://pdcurses.sourceforge.net/"
8 license=('GPL')
9 depends=('xaw3d' 'bash' 'sdl')
10 options=()
11 source=(http://downloads.sourceforge.net/pdcurses/PDCurses-$pkgver.tar.gz
12         pdcsdl.patch)
13 md5sums=('4e04e4412d1b1392a7f9a489b95b331a'
14          'be31ab260139287347b19b851a8d4f81')
16 build() {
17   cd "$srcdir/PDCurses-$pkgver"
19   ./configure --prefix=/usr --enable-widec --enable-xim --with-xaw3d --with-x
20   make || return 1
21   make -C sdl1 || return 1
22   make DESTDIR="$pkgdir/" install || return 1
24   patch -Np0 -i "$srcdir/pdcsdl.patch" || return 1
25   install -c -m 644 sdl1/pdcsdl.h $pkgdir/usr/include/xcurses/pdcsdl.h
26   install -c -m 644 sdl1/libpdcurses.a $pkgdir/usr/lib/libpdcurses.a
28   ln -sf libXCurses.a $pkgdir/usr/lib/libXpanel.a && \
29   ln -sf libXCurses.so $pkgdir/usr/lib/libXpanel.so